What happens if you use this to select items you don't normally have, then later disable/uninstall the mod and start the game up with anti-cheat on with those locked items still equipped?
The file you're replacing with this one is one that already exists, so if you delete this file to play in matchmaking for example, the game will create a new one in it's place with what your account has actually unlocked, so anything you haven't actually unlocked via exchange or whatever, will not show up. You can however keep a backup of the original unlockdb file and just switch the two out. My version for playing custom games/campaign etc, original version for matchmaking.
Yes, same steps just a different file path. %USERPROFILE% \AppData\LocalLow\MCC\ <-- The "%USERPROFILE% is the name for your computers account, i.e. mine is Redemption, so it would C:\users\Redemption\AppData\LocalLow\mcc
